faaidá benefit, avail

Part of Speech n.masc
Vernacular Form فائدہ
Phonetic Form faajdá, pʰaajdá
Inflection Class ee-decl (Pl): faaideé
Origin Urdu (Persian/Arabic): faaˈida
Variant Form(s) phaaidá
    • benefit, avail
      • Example 523:
        čhéelii faaidá bi bíiḍu gáaḍu, kaṛaáw bi bíiḍu ziaát.

        There are really great benefits from having goats, but there is also a great deal of effort.
        Source: A:KEE078
      • Example 896:
        tas the yéeii baát yaád bhíli xu ga faaidá.

        He remembered what his mother had said, but to no avail.
